Traffic on the Northern Sea Route (NSR) is set to grow but the challenge will be to make it safer, more reliable and economically attractive for shipping.

A feasibility study conducted by the Centre for High North Logistics (CHNL) in Kirkenes in northern Norway, which brings together representatives from six Arctic countries, has been examining the importance of the Arctic route for Russia and northern Scandinavia, and how it could create value for the wider Eurasian-Arctic economy.
